Chapter 517 begins with Wataru receiving a hefty profit from his
doujinshi store. He's focused it on Love Live and gotten a surge
of customers, because as ever, lowest common denominator reigns
supreme. :P He pays Saki a 500,000 yen bonus and gives her the
day off. Of course, Saki has no idea what to do with the money -
after depositing 300 thousand into her savings, she heads to
Ginza, where she walks around impressed that she can afford so
many different things. She then decides to get sushi, and
struggles to maintain an adult image.
But she manages to make another step into adulthood and she
comes home tipsy, so hooray? :P
10 Word Summary!
"Saki gets a bonus and splashes out on her adulthood."

Anywho, chapter 518 focuses on Fumi! She's after money since
it's New Year since her family are useless (Armageddon and Ell
just eat). The suggestion comes up that she get a part-time job
(Ell largely just wants Fumi to earn money while she continues
to eat for free :P). Fumi throws a coincidentally-rhymed diss at
Ell, and... well, the idea of Fumi rapping ensues, and then she
gets into a rap battle against Hatsuho, with her rapping focused
purely on Sharna's A-cups and her dream for a sexy body.
Needless to say, the only hit Fumi gets is from Sharna punching
her. :P
10 Word Summary!
"Fumi discovers the world of rapping; where could it lead?"

Mikoto takes Hayate to a bar, mistakenly thinks he's old enough
to drink in America, and continues to guzzle down alcohol as he
tries to explain when he heard Yukariko's voice back in Shimoda.
Mikoto tries to load up a photo of Yukariko, but instead shows a
random guy eating noodles - she then struggles to find the right
photo as she's rather drunk, and Hayate has to do it. XD With
the confirmation that Hayate saw Yukariko, Mikoto explains who
she was and that...
The King's Jewels open the way to the Royal Garden with a burst
of negative emotions. An evil king once encountered a god,
wanted to become god himself, and stole the god's power, sealing
it in a coffin and building up the Royal Garden around it.
Yukariko had decided to return the power to the god, but died
before completing her mission. Mikoto is entrusting Hayate with
that role, which involves destroying the Royal Garden. She adds
that he will face opposition... someone wants that power (beside
Mikado who we saw in a previous panel, and Hisui who seems to
want the power too, but hey-ho :P), namely Himegami Aoi.
(Not sure if we're reading his name in the Japanese order, and I
recall his name being Akane before, but hey-ho, Himegami time!
:D)
10 Word Summary!
"Alcohol somewhat hinders Mikoto's summary of the big plot
engine."

Chapter 522 begins with Nagi informing Chiharu that Ika-chan has
ended. They discuss long-running manga ending, the fact that the
final arc often runs for years as the mangaka tries to bring
together a satisfying conclusion and roles or appearances for
everyone character, the suggestion that a one-volume finale
would be ideal (don't you dare Hata, that'd mean only 11 more
chapters!), and the fact that Nagi hasn't been doing any manga
lately.
A bit later, she discusses with Hayate that she's going to base
her new manga (which she's planning on submitting and winning a
prize for by her birthday) on the events of the Level 5 trip.
This quickly spins out into a Hinagiku-lookalike being a
programmer from space with future super powers, which is
obviously ridiculous. However, she does show some signs of
wanting to focus it down as she has a page number limit.
A few days on, and Nagi shows Hayate her work - Almighty Butler
Hayata-kun. It basically recounts Hayate and Nagi meeting, him
being unlucky but competent, her being rich and stubborn, there
being misunderstandings but bonds definitely growing between
them... and then something almost tears them apart, but they
realise their love for each other and have a happy ending
(marriage). Hayate is stunned by this, tells her it's quite
good, and then seems shocked at the apparent fact that Nagi
loves him.

Chiharu also thinks Nagi's manga manuscript is good - her best
work yet. Nagi says she never noticed that Chiharu was cute. XD
All the while, Hayate and Maria are visiting Mikado, who claims
to be unwell... as a certain voice actor's radio show had ended.
XD They prepare to make supper, but Hayate decides to stay with
Mikado to speak with him. All the while, all the staff begin
panicking about "her" turning up out of the blue.
Hayate approaches Mikado about the inheritance "game", and
Mikado leads him to a large room from which the entire wealth of
the Sanzenin is controlled. There's also a locked glass case
that contains Mikado's will and a pen - unlock the case, sign
the will, and you're the new head of the Sanzenin. The key is
the object of the game. Before any more can be discussed, two
figures appear. Hayate and Yozora recognise one another, and...
HISUI states that Hayate must be Himegami's replacement.
Hisui! :D She looks like evil Nagi with a scar over her right
eye.
10 Word Summary!
"Nagi progress, the Sanzenin inheritance control room, and Hisui
arrival."

Hayate clocks who Hisui is, and recalls all of the talk about
her being greedy and behind Nagi as inheritor of the Sanzenin
money. Indeed, Hisui asks Mikado why Nagi is back in the running
to inherit, and Mikado basically tells Hisui that she's greedy
and dangerous. She goes to kill him with a sword - Hayate
blocks, and Hisui backs off, saying she'll simply find the key
to the will and write her name on it. Mikado tells Hayate that
Hisui could become a threat to the whole world once grown up, if
she had the Sanzenin fortune.
Later, Hayate returns to the mansion, and resolves to protect
Nagi's future even if it costs him his life.
10 Word Summary!
"Hisui is a wonderful psycho and a significant threat indeed."
